A Stately Colonial with Welcoming Artistry -- Both Modern and from the 1920's Formal Colonial Revival homes can be stately and logically laid out without being stuffy and formal as is so clearly shown in this view of the entry hall and the finely worked wrought-iron ornament of the stair rail -- and the walls showcasing the owners' art collection. In a nod to the more casual living that was becoming the norm in the 1920's architect/builder Robert Beat added the arched passage from the entry hall to the inviting, casual breakfast room off the kitchen. |
